Long-Eared Owl is a comprehensive exploration of one of the most enigmatic and captivating nocturnal predators in the avian world. This meticulously researched volume delves into every aspect of the long-eared owl (Asio otus), offering readers a blend of scientific insight, ecological understanding, and cultural appreciation. From its distinctive ear tufts and silent flight to its elusive behaviors and nocturnal hunting strategies, the book provides an in-depth portrait of this remarkable species.
The text examines the owl’s anatomy, sensory adaptations, hunting techniques, and dietary habits, highlighting how these features enable survival in diverse habitats. Readers are guided through its breeding behaviors, nest selection, chick development, and the critical role of parental care. Detailed chapters on seasonal movements, migration patterns, and predator-prey interactions illuminate the owl’s adaptability in fluctuating environmental conditions.
Beyond biology, the book explores the long-eared owl’s relationship with humans, tracing its presence in folklore, mythology, literature, and modern culture. It also addresses the species’ ecological significance, emphasizing its role in regulating prey populations, maintaining ecosystem balance, and serving as an indicator of environmental health.
